The Oklahoma Legislature is considering legislation that would provide that a title insurance company could not charge a fee for the filing of a release of mortgage affidavit.
The bill, HB 4151, would amend 36 O.S. 2021, Section 5008 (c) to include the following, “An authorized officer of a title insurance company or a duly appointed agent of the title insurance company shall not require a mortgagor or a judgment debtor to pay a fee associated with the affidavit referenced in this paragraph.”
If adopted, the bill would become effective Nov. 1.
